What can i say apart from dont even waste your money at Right Buy Motor Company, look elsewhere!! We purchased a Ford Galaxy from them back in December with a new MOT and full service history, the last service being in November. We went and colllected the car and was told the sevice history manual hadnt been sent to them in time from the previous owners for us to collect in time so they would send it on to us, 3 MONTHS LATER AND STILL WAITING, after numerous phone calls to them and all the BS they have given me about it being lost but another one is being stamped up and will be sent to me is a joke. We also had some car troubles shortly after purchase, an oil leak, brakes were juddering and it wasnt pulling away from stationary very well, almost as if i was in 2nd gear. I had an independant local garage to me look at it and said the oil leak was a split pipe, the sluggish acceleration was due to a faulty EGR valve and most shocking of all, the brakes were in such a state that it NEVER SHOULD HAVE PASSED THE MOT. I contact the Rightbuy who told me to take it back to them for repair, no appologies or anything, i left the car with them with the list of faults the garage had given me. I was given a courtesy car peugeot 107, more like a courtesy skip! It was filthy inside, empty sandwich boxes, wrappers, empty red bull cans and most shockingly of all, cigarette ash, and lots of it, it stank inside. It was left a week before i got a call to collect the car, when i confirmed that everything had been done, i was told that that there was nothing wrong with the EGR valve, but the split in the pipe causing the oil leak which was effecting the acceleration, funny that, seeing as that was the most expensive thing to repair on the independant garage!? I collected it of a night time with the promise that it was all taken tare of, no paperwork or trace of what work had been done, probably somewhere out there with my service history book. A couple of days went by and all seemed fine, the brakes seemed to be holding up for now but my drive is still like an oil slick from the continous leak  and i still cant pull away properly. I paid over the odds for a car bought from this garage in the hope that it had the security of a full service history and a new one in November. I had to borrow money from friends and family to buy a reliable, road worthy car with a full service history and a recent service apparently being done only a few weeks before i bought it. Now all i have to show for it is a car that i know nothing about its service history, leaks oil and doesnt pull away. Should change their name to DONT BUY MOTOR COMPANY.
